Is consumerism in India really making our lives better?

Or is it a trend everyone is chasing because of FOMO?

From the latest gadgets to fashion trends, the young generation is bombarded by ads, influencers and social media. But at what cost? Are they even thinking about the consequences of overconsumption?

This week, the roundtable isn’t here to judge, it only unpacks how Gen Z deals with the pressure of staying on top of trends with the mindset of "buy now, pay later".

In the new episode of ‘The Bridge’, Shantanu is joined by Aseem Dhru (MD & CEO, SBFC Finance Ltd) and Damodar Mall [CEO (Grocery Retail), Reliance Retail], two industry veterans who bring their years of experience and wisdom to the table, alongside Gauri Bansal (Strategy Manager, South Asia, Middle East, and Africa at Spotify) and Avi Anurag (Business Analyst at McKinsey & Company), the next-gen leaders who are unafraid to confront the world head-on.

If you've ever bought something just to feel better or questioned where your money’s going, this episode is for you.

Here’s what went down:

  1. If 70% of iPhones in India are sold on EMI, how do we save for the future or do we even want to?
  2. How social media is amplifying FOMO and fueling consumerism.
  3. Is consumerism a tool for empowerment or a path to more debt?

Now, get ready for a real conversation about how consumerism affects wallets and mental health. This problem is not shopping; it's purchasing decisions that make a difference in your life.
